1) В целях конфиденциальности авиакомпания потребовала не выгружать номера телефонов целиком. Выведите идентификаторы пассажиров и номера их телефонов, заменив в номерах телефонов все цифры, кроме первой и последних двух, на звездочки, сформировав таким образом, например, строку '+7********35'. В выборке должны присутствовать два атрибута: id, phone.
2) Экспорт данных из разных источников показал, что некоторые имена записаны в нижнем регистре. При помощи строковых функций сформируйте новое поле newname, где первая буква имени должна быть представлена в верхнем регистре. В выборке должны присутствовать два атрибута: id, newname.
3) Экспорт данных из разных источников показал, что некоторые номера телефонов записаны с лишними пробелами. Уберите их и приведите данные к единому виду. В выборке должны присутствовать два атрибута: id, newphone.С функциями прям беда, не могу понять порядок и очередь их с логикой :(
1) В целях конфиденциальности авиакомпания потребовала не выгружать номера телефонов целиком. Выведите идентификаторы пассажиров и номера их телефонов, заменив в номерах телефонов все цифры, кроме первой и последних двух, на звездочки, сформировав таким образом, например, строку '+7********35'. В выборке должны присутствовать два атрибута: id, phone.
2) Экспорт данных из разных источников показал, что некоторые имена записаны в нижнем регистре. При помощи строковых функций сформируйте новое поле newname, где первая буква имени должна быть представлена в верхнем регистре. В выборке должны присутствовать два атрибута: id, newname.
3) Экспорт данных из разных источников показал, что некоторые номера телефонов записаны с лишними пробелами. Уберите их и приведите данные к единому виду. В выборке должны присутствовать два атрибута: id, newphone.С функциями прям беда, не могу понять порядок и очередь их с логикой :(